The fastest guys in sports are ice hockey goalies. They have incredibly fast reaction times because they're getting pucks shot at them at very fast speeds. So it's them and the [ pitchers ] in baseball, when we measure esports athletes, they have been just as fast, or in some cases, faster, with their eyes.
